SQL查询中给出的_(下划线)不受支持。例子:SELECT*FROMemployeeWHERENAMELIKE'%k_p%';这匹配并带来许多行与包含k_p的行分开有人可以帮忙解决如何在SQL和Hibernate中实现这一点吗?谢谢。 最佳答案 你有没有试过逃避它:SELECT*FROMemployeeWHERENAMELIKE'%k\_p%';\_而不仅仅是_。 关于mysql-如何在hibernate和SQL中的字符串查询中转义下划线?,我们在StackOverflow上找到一个类似
在后端返回数据给前端时,公司的框架会把值为null的数据去掉,方便前端取值。如:Person对象为:{name:"浩二",age:24,weight:null,height:114},那返回给前端的就为{name:"浩二",age:24,height:114}。如果这个时候有个需求: Integer类型的字段为null给-1 Long类型的字段为null给-1L String类型的字段为null给""(空字符串) 对象类型的字段为null给new对象,不能直接动框架,因此需要手动转化。 代码写死转换这种是最简单的方式,顾名思义,写死代码的方式一个一个字段来转换示例转换对象ConvertNull
谁能告诉如何在android中的sqlite中转义或替换不支持的字符,如单引号,任何人都可以举个例子谢谢 最佳答案 您可以使用commons-lang实用程序,也可以使用正则表达式来处理它。如果您正在构建动态SQL,我的建议是尝试使用准备好的语句,这将消除转义单引号的需要。仅使用使用字符串连接构建的动态SQL:Stringvalue="one'sself";StringBuilderquery=newStringBuilder();query.append("insertintotname(foo)values(").append(
谁能告诉如何在android中的sqlite中转义或替换不支持的字符,如单引号,任何人都可以举个例子谢谢 最佳答案 您可以使用commons-lang实用程序,也可以使用正则表达式来处理它。如果您正在构建动态SQL,我的建议是尝试使用准备好的语句,这将消除转义单引号的需要。仅使用使用字符串连接构建的动态SQL:Stringvalue="one'sself";StringBuilderquery=newStringBuilder();query.append("insertintotname(foo)values(").append(
something&something给出一个错误。我该如何逃脱?这对吗something&something或者有更好的方法吗? 最佳答案 尝试阅读此页面:http://www.xmlnews.org/docs/xml-basics.html看起来它包含您正在寻找的答案。总而言之,这里是转义字符列表和转义码CharacterPredeclaredEntity&&>""''引用自链接。 关于android-在androidxml中转义特殊字符,如
something&something给出一个错误。我该如何逃脱?这对吗something&something或者有更好的方法吗? 最佳答案 尝试阅读此页面:http://www.xmlnews.org/docs/xml-basics.html看起来它包含您正在寻找的答案。总而言之,这里是转义字符列表和转义码CharacterPredeclaredEntity&&>""''引用自链接。 关于android-在androidxml中转义特殊字符,如
g++中是否有用于转储结构/类的成员变量的标志或工具?为了说明,考虑这样的源代码structA{virtualvoidm(){};};structB:publicA{intb;virtualvoidn()=0;};structC:publicB{intc1,c2;voido();};structD:publicC{virtualvoidn(){};Ad;};我想得到类似的东西A:0=(vptr)B:0=(vptr)4=bC:0=(vptr)4=b8=c112=c2D:0=(vptr)4=b8=c112=c216=d(-fdump-class-hierarchy不起作用。它只打印成员函数
g++中是否有用于转储结构/类的成员变量的标志或工具?为了说明,考虑这样的源代码structA{virtualvoidm(){};};structB:publicA{intb;virtualvoidn()=0;};structC:publicB{intc1,c2;voido();};structD:publicC{virtualvoidn(){};Ad;};我想得到类似的东西A:0=(vptr)B:0=(vptr)4=bC:0=(vptr)4=b8=c112=c2D:0=(vptr)4=b8=c112=c216=d(-fdump-class-hierarchy不起作用。它只打印成员函数
如果我将整数转换为枚举类,但枚举中不存在该值会怎样?例如:我想要一个函数来测试一个整数是否具有来自枚举类的某个值:enumclassEnumClass{A,B=4,C=9,D=60};boolcheckEnumClass(intv){switch(static_cast(v)){caseEnumClass::A:caseEnumClass::B:caseEnumClass::C:caseEnumClass::D:returntrue;default:returnfalse;}}checkEnumClass(0)==true;checkEnumClass(7)==false;//isth
如果我将整数转换为枚举类,但枚举中不存在该值会怎样?例如:我想要一个函数来测试一个整数是否具有来自枚举类的某个值:enumclassEnumClass{A,B=4,C=9,D=60};boolcheckEnumClass(intv){switch(static_cast(v)){caseEnumClass::A:caseEnumClass::B:caseEnumClass::C:caseEnumClass::D:returntrue;default:returnfalse;}}checkEnumClass(0)==true;checkEnumClass(7)==false;//isth